Weather in March

March, the first month of the autumn in Plácido de Castro, is still a warm month, with an average temperature ranging between min 22.2°C (72°F) and max 29.6°C (85.3°F).

Temperature

Plácido de Castro experiences an average high-temperature of a still warm 29.6°C (85.3°F) in March, subtly different from February's 29.3°C (84.7°F). During March, Plácido de Castro experiences a consistent low-temperature average of 22.2°C (72°F).

Heat index

For March, the heat index is evaluated at a torrid 39°C (102.2°F). Extra safeguards are necessary to prevent heat exhaustion and heat cramps. Prolonged activity might cause heatstroke.
Data suggests that the heat index is set for environments in shade and with a light wind. The heat index might be elevated by 15 Fahrenheit (8 Celsius) degrees due to direct sun exposure.
Note: The heat index, also known as 'real feel' or 'felt air temperature', determines the feeling of heat when you account for the relative humidity. This effect is personal, shaped by the individual's physical activity and heat sensitivity, influenced by factors including wind, clothing, and metabolic variances. Always consider that direct sunlight exposure might heighten the heat's effects, pushing the heat index up by 15 Fahrenheit (8 Celsius) degrees. Heat index values are especially crucial for babies and toddlers. Children usually face more risks than adults as their ability to sweat is less. Additionally, their larger skin surface in relation to their petite bodies and higher heat output due to their activities increases their vulnerability.
The human body normally cools itself by perspiration, as evaporated sweat carries heat away from the body. Relative humidity in excess curtails evaporation, therefore reducing heat dissipation from the body, leading to feelings of excess heat. When the heat gained surpasses the body's cooling capacity, temperatures rise, signaling potential health concerns.

Humidity

In March, the average relative humidity in Plácido de Castro is 89%.

Rainfall

In Plácido de Castro, in March, during 27.8 rainfall days, 183mm (7.2") of precipitation is typically accumulated. In Plácido de Castro, Brazil, during the entire year, the rain falls for 233.4 days and collects up to 1251mm (49.25") of precipitation.

Daylight

In March, the average length of the day is 12h and 9min.
On the first day of the month, sunrise is at 05:31 and sunset at 17:49. On the last day of March, sunrise is at 05:32 and sunset at 17:32 -05.

Sunshine

In March, the average sunshine in Plácido de Castro is 5.7h.

UV index

The months with the lowest UV index in Plácido de Castro are January through June and December, with an average maximum UV index of 6. A UV Index of 6 to 7 symbolizes a high threat to health from unprotected exposure to Sun's UV rays for ordinary individuals.
Note: In March, the maximum UV index of 6 suggests these recommendations:
Skirt overexposure. People with light complexions might get scorched in under 20 minutes. Stay out of direct sunlight between 10 a.m. and 4 p.m., when UV radiation is most intense, and remember that not all shade structures provide complete protection. On days when the sun blazes, arm yourself with sunglasses that block UVA and UVB radiation.
